How long is a netball game?

H

(i) A match consists of four quarters each of 6 minutes playing duration, with an interval of 1 minute between the first-second and third-fourth quarters. The half-time interval is 3 minutes. Teams change ends each quarter. (ii) Each team has one quarter designated as a ‘power play quarter’.

How many players are there in a UK netball team?

A netball team consists of seven players per side and is divided into different positions.

What is the D called in netball? Goal Attack (GA) and Goal Shooter (GS) are the only players allowed to shoot and score goals. Shots must be taken within the shooting circle, sometimes referred to as the D or semi-circle.

Which player can enter all three thirds? A Centre is allowed in all three thirds of the netball court except for the shooting circles at either end of the court. They primarily mark the Centre of the other team.

Which is older netball or basketball?

The origins of netball can be traced back to 1891 when Dr James Naismith created the game of basketball. Although basketball was originally designed for men, in 1892 it was adapted for female students with the aim of maintaining female etiquette. … This equipment change gave the sport a new name of ‘netball’.

Why is netball a girl sport? Netball became the sport for women because it embodied female attributes and was viewed by doctors, reformers, politicians, the media and middle class women as the best team sport for women and girls to play. In addition, netball prospered because women controlled it as their game outside of male influence.

Is netball played in America?

Although Netball has been in the USA for over 40 years, it has been played and run by small cultural groups. Netball America is the first to introduce it at American grass roots level which provides an opportunity for us to create excitement in potential players at an early age and get Americans playing the sport.

Is netball an Australian sport? Netball is the most popular women’s sport in Australia with an estimated one million players nationwide. Although traditionally identified as a sport for women, there is no reason why it can’t be played with mixed teams and more boys and men are becoming increasingly involved.

What countries play netball?

The world of netball

Over 20 million people play netball throughout the world, in more than 80 countries. The sport is strongest in Commonwealth nations, but it is also growing in Zimbabwe, Taiwan and the United States. The top four nations are traditionally New Zealand, Australia, England and Jamaica.

How does the women’s Ashes work? The Women’s Ashes is a multi-format competition which is decided on a points system. There will be three T20 games followed by a one-off Test and three one-day fixtures. Four points are awarded for a Test victory (two points to each side in the event of a draw), and two points for a victory in a limited-overs game.

What are the main rules of netball?

Rules of Netball

If a player moves into a position that they shouldn’t be in, they will be deemed to be offside. Players cannot hold the ball for more than three seconds. Players cannot take more than 1.5 steps when in possession of the ball. The ball must go through the ringed hoop for a goal to be given.
